Network Engineer Jobs in Waterville, ME

A Network Engineer in the technology industry is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ining computer networks within an organization. This may range from setting up small connections (LANs) to vast networks (WANs), intranets, or extranets. They play an essential role in developing and maintaining the infrastructure that allows for internal communication and external digital operations. Network Engineers provide technical support, fix network faults, and optimize network performance and security.

Key skills for a Network Engineer include problem-solving, analytical skills, thorough understanding of network protocols, knowledge of security algorithms, and mastery of hardware like switches, routers, and bridges. They should also be familiar with network analysis tools and operating systems. Various certifications such as Cisco Certified Network Associate (CCNA), Cisco Certified Network Professional (CCNP), and CompTIA Network+ can enhance their credibility. Prior to becoming a Network Engineer, individuals might have roles such as Network Technician, IT Support Specialist, or Network Analyst.
